26 players participated in this 5-round tournament, held from 22 May 2026 to 24 May 2026 in Panama, Panama. 3 titled players from 2 federations. Top 10 Elo average was 1910, and top seed was Adrian Ignacio Cortes Franco (🇵🇦 PAN, 2038).

Arno Augusto Fascio Outerbridge (🇵🇦 PAN, CM, 1959) won with 4.0/5, ahead of Manuel Alejandro Cueto Fernandez (4.0) and Ian Andre Simpson Miranda (4.0). Fascio Outerbridge shared the lead from round 2, winning on tie-break.

The biggest upset came in round 3: Diego Adriano Delgado Brandaris (1643) beat Andres Perez Monakhov (2000), a +357-point gap.
